The Rams will be the first team ever to play a Super Bowl in their own home stadium

This could be the first Superbowl ever slayed by a team in its own home stadium. It's the Rams. Make it to the Superbowl. It's never been done before.

The Buccaneers played Super Bowl LV at Raymond James Stadium (their home) in 2021. PFT later realizes Rovell's error and mocks him for it.
